Joan F. (Levesque) Cormier, age 80 years, of Salem, Lynn and Rowley, died March 25, after a brief illness, in a local nursing home. Born in Salem, she was the daughter of the late Lougee and Mary (Meunier) Levesque and wife of the late Richard Cormier.
She was educated in the Salem Public School System. Joan was employed with her husband at the Clough Printing Company for many years. She enjoyed raising her children and grandchildren. While living in Lynn, she resided at St. Mary’s Plaza and was an avid beano player.
